Gov. Parson praises 'model' in Covid fight: Walk in and choose your vaccine at Morning Star

Just as Gov. Mike Parson came to see the “model” in Missouri’s fight against Covid, the vaccination crusade at Morning Star’s Kansas City clinic announced its latest appeal: Now you can walk in and you can choose from any of the three available vaccines. “We know the vaccine works,” Parson said. “So we’ve got to make sure we get everybody to understand how important it is to get that vaccine to get back to somewhat of a normal life.”

$30 million for rent relief coming; here's how to apply

Help is on the way in Kansas City’s struggle against a feared “eviction tsunami.” Area relief agencies will soon have access to more than $30 million in additional Covid-19 federal relief dollars to help pay back rent for households suffering losses because of the pandemic. Here’s how to apply.
